Nigeria Drifting Towards Collapse, Catholic Bishops President Warns – Daylight Reporters

By Dennis Udoma, Ikot Ekpene   The President of the Catholic Bishops’ Conference of Nigeria (CBCN) and Archbishop of Owerri, Most Rev. Lucius Iwejuru Ugorji, has raised the alarm over Nigeria’s worsening insecurity, economic hardship, corruption, and decaying institutions, declaring that unless urgent and drastic reforms are undertaken, the country risks imminent collapse.
